Polyfosfaattisuolat are inorganic compounds containing multiple phosphate groups linked together. In chemistry, they are often considered linear or cyclic polymers of phosphate units. The general formula can be represented as M_{n+2}P_nO_{3n+1} where M is a metal cation and n is the number of phosphate units. Shorter polyphosphates are sometimes referred to as metaphosphates when they form cyclic structures, or pyrophosphates when n=2, representing the simplest linked phosphate. These compounds are formed by the dehydration of phosphoric acid.
